본문 바로가기

Error

[INS-20802] Oracle Net Configuration Assistant을(를) 실패했습니다. 해결 방법

728x90

windows11 + oracle 11g 데이터베이스를 설치하다가 오류가 발생했다.

 

oracle database 11g

 

 

오라클 11g 설치하다가 발생한 오류

[INS-20802] Oracle Net Configuration Assistant을(를) 실패했습니다.

흠... 뭐 하나 쉽게 넘어가는 게 없네; 해결 방법을 찾아보았다. 호스트 문제는 아닌 것 같고 가장 정확한 방법은 log파일 뒤져보기

 

 

1. 오라클 설치 로그 파일 확인

 

세부정보 누르면 로그 파일 위치가 나옴

 

오류창 [세부 정보]를 클릭하면 로그 파일 위치가 나온다.

C:\Program Files\Oracle\Inventory\logs 로 들어가서 로그 파일 확인

경고: oracle.net.ca.NetCAFatalException: 환경 오류가 감지되었습니다. 해당 환경의 Oracle 홈이 Oracle Net Configuration Assistant를 통해 설치된 Oracle 홈과 다른 "C:\oraclexe\app\oracle\product\11.2.0\server\bin"(으)로 설정되었습니다. 
경고: ORACLE_HOME 환경 변수 또는 레지스트리 설정이 올바른 값으로 설정되었는지 확인한 다음 Oracle Net Configuration Assistant를 재실행하십시오.
정보: 
경고: 
정보: Error: 환경 오류가 감지되었습니다. 해당 환경의 Oracle 홈이 Oracle Net Configuration Assistant를 통해 설치된 Oracle 홈과 다른 "C:\oraclexe\app\oracle\product\11.2.0\server\bin"(으)로 설정되었습니다. 
경고:  at oracle.net.ca.NetCALogger.getOracleHome(NetCALogger.java:236)
정보: ORACLE_HOME 환경 변수 또는 레지스트리 설정이 올바른 값으로 설정되었는지 확인한 다음 Oracle Net Configuration Assistant를 재실행하십시오.
경고:  at oracle.net.ca.NetCALogger.initOracleParameters(NetCALogger.java:215)
정보: 
경고:  at oracle.net.ca.NetCALogger.initLogger(NetCALogger.java:130)
정보: Oracle Net Service 구성을 실패했습니다. 종료 코드는 다음과 같습니다. 1
경고:  at oracle.net.ca.NetCA.main(NetCA.java:408)
정보: 
경고: 
정보: Completed Plugin named: Oracle Net Configuration Assistant

 

내 경우엔 기존에 깔려있던 오라클11g XE 버전에서 설정한 ORACLE_HOME 환경변수 때문에 발생한 문제였다.

 

 

 

2. ORACLE_HOME 환경변수 수정

 

시스템 환경 변수 편집으로 들어가서 ORACLE_HOME에서 설정했던 오라클 설치 경로를 수정했다.

< 시스템 변수 탭 >

ORACLE_HOME : C:\app\lyj\product\11.2.0\dbhome_1

path : %ORACLE_HOME%\bin

 

시스템 환경 변수 편집